Quick note πŸ“ for the folks that have stumbled upon our efforts. The goal here is to create a sense of pride in our youth and their families as they represent Carroll County High School both on and off the field or stage.

Two things that are a must – its has to be 100% positive and as balanced as humanly possible.

The goal has always been to create a safe place where someone like Bill Gallimore, for example, can wake ⏰️ up, go to one site and read about everything going on today and as much as I can gather from the day before. No advertising, no criminal reports, and no bullying to be found.

Two terms that I use ALOT are The Hill and the Boulevard. The Boulevard is the stretch of US-58 Business that runs in front of the school and separates tennis 🎾 and Softball from the rest of the campus.

The Hill is a term designed to give our students a sense of pride, and the other examples are all around us. Florida has the Swamp, App State has the Rock, Duke has Bull City, Stanford University has The Farm 🚜 more locally, Fort Chiswell defends the Fort, and Radford has the Bobcat Den.
